EU eyes additional sanctions on Ukrainian children deportation

The EU’s diplomatic service presented on Wednesday additional listings targeting 27 Russian individuals and entities involved in the forced deportation and indoctrination of Ukrainian children.

EU ambassadors reviewed the new blacklisting at their first meeting since the summer recess. It is expected to be adopted by the end of the month.

It is not the first time Brussels has targeted those responsible for Russia’s illegal mass abduction, deportation and re-education of minors from Ukraine’s occupied territories. Several individual listings have already featured in previous sanctions packages.

In May, EU countries blacklisted 16 individuals and seven entities to mark the high-level meeting of the International Coalition for the Return of Ukrainian Children. A follow-up conference is due to take place in Toronto, Canada, on 28-29 September.

Following Wednesday’s presentation, further technical work is required to finalise the listing, as legal checks must ensure the sanctions are robust enough to withstand challenges in court.

The European External Action Service (EEAS) has also shared with member states a list of 1,600 individuals and entities directly contributing to Russia’s war effort, part of a broader shift away from large, sector-focused sanctions packages.

Ukraine has verified the deportation of more than 20,500 children to Russia to date. Yale’s Humanitarian Research Lab estimates the number may be closer to 35,000, while Moscow has openly suggested it could be as high as 700,000.

The US-based Institute for the Study of War (ISW) think tank said that the true number of deported children is almost impossible to verify.

Euronews reported earlier that Russia-installed occupation authorities in Ukraine’s regions created an online “catalogue” of Ukrainian children, offering them for coerced “adoption” through the education department.

The minors are reportedly sorted and categorised so users can “filter” them by age, gender, and physical characteristics such as eye and hair colour. The children are also described in terms of personality traits, with some labelled as “obedient” or “calm.”

For Ukraine it can take years to return one child from Russia after abduction, from the beginning of the identification until the return takes place.

Almost every return so far has been mediated by a third state, notably Qatar, South Africa and the Vatican.

In March the United Nations said that the deportation and forcible transfer of Ukrainian children to Russia constitutes a crime against humanity and a war crime.
